Twin Falls Search and Rescue found the body of a man reported missing after a boat capsized in the Salmon Falls Reservoir, Friday morning.
The man is identified as 80-year-old Dr. Eugene Holm of Heyburn.
CBS 2 News reports, the initial call of a capsized boat came in at around 9:55 a.m. Friday.
Twin Falls Search and Rescue were able to find one of the fisherman, who was airlifted to Air St. Luke’s and taken to St. Luke’s Magic Valley, but the boat and the other man were still missing.
Emergency crews eventually found the boat using sonar, Friday night, marked the location with a buoy, and ended the search for that day.
Saturday, the search started again and ended when the body was found.
Emergency crews are still trying to retrieve the boat.
